Q94. How many mobile phones in household (Q94)

Data file: ken_r5_data_july_2015

Overview

Valid: 2399
Invalid: -
Minimum: -1
Maximum: 99
Type: Discrete
Decimal: 0
Start: 1270
End: 1271
Width: 2
Range: -1 - 99
Format: Numeric

Questions and instructions

Literal question
94. How many mobile phones are owned in total by members of your household, including yourself?
